Output 525edb1af3296d671dfde771fd20bbc71d4a2bcd136ccbcdc6e0e2820f5aeacc:0

value
1701986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f4795a1964c5af051c4aba9a59a4d24cda07208 OP_EQUAL
address
3DJ1Vge6E5CTjsQVZKLScotvLUo94VEZoq
transaction
525edb1af3296d671dfde771fd20bbc71d4a2bcd136ccbcdc6e0e2820f5aeacc
confirmations
177383
spent
true